Ethiopia's Ruling Prosperity Party Secures Overwhelming Victory in General Election

Somalia2 d ago

The National Election Board of Ethiopia (NEBE) has declared the ruling Prosperity Party the decisive winner of the country's seventh general election held on Sunday. The party secured an impressive 438 seats in the parliamentary elections, paving the way for its formation of a new government. This victory grants the Prosperity Party a strong mandate to continue its governance of Ethiopia. The election results were announced by the NEBE, confirming the party's widespread support across the nation.
